Step 1: Inspect Your Device Package

Before beginning, verify that your Trezor package includes:

  • Trezor wallet device (Model One or Model T)

  • USB cable

  • Recovery seed cards

  • Quick start guide

Check that the holographic seal is intact and that no recovery seed is pre-written. If you notice any damage or tampering, do not proceed.

Step 3: Install or Update Firmware

New devices usually require firmware installation. Once Trezor Suite detects your device:

  • Approve the firmware update on the wallet screen

  • Keep the device connected until the process completes

  • Confirm that the device restarts correctly

Firmware ensures your wallet has the latest security protections.

Step 4: Create a New Wallet and Secure Your Recovery Seed

Select “Create New Wallet” in Trezor Suite. Your device will generate a unique recovery seed of 12, 18, or 24 words.

Important instructions:

  • Write the seed on the recovery cards

  • Keep it offline, never store it digitally

  • Do not share it with anyone

This recovery seed is your only backup if your device is lost, stolen, or damaged.

Step 5: Set a Strong PIN

Next, create a PIN to protect your device from unauthorized access:

  • Use a random combination

  • Avoid predictable patterns (birthdays, repeated numbers)

  • Memorize it or store it securely offline

The PIN ensures that only you can access your wallet even if someone obtains your device.

Step 7: Receive Cryptocurrency Safely

To receive funds:

  1. Select Receive in Trezor Suite

  2. Unlock your Trezor to display the receiving address

  3. Verify that the address matches on both the Suite and the device screen

Only share the verified address to prevent fraud or accidental loss.
